When you look at garage door repairs, the total cost depends on a few moving parts. The main factors are the type of door you have, the specific hardware that failed, and the complexity of the labor involved. For example, replacing a single heavy-duty spring is a different job than repairing a damaged track or an opener motor that has burned out. A garage door seal is the rubber or vinyl stripping that runs along the bottom and sides of your door to keep out drafts, moisture, and pests. If you notice drafts, water, or pests entering your garage in Raleigh, your bottom seal might be the culprit. Look for cracks, tears, or a worn-out appearance on the existing seal. A damaged seal won't create a tight barrier against the concrete. Replacing it is a relatively straightforward job for a qualified technician. It’s a simple fix with big benefits.
Garage door sensor alignment in Raleigh can be affected by vibrations from traffic or simply settling over time. If your garage door doesn't close properly and reverses, the sensors might be misaligned. Obstructions can also trigger this. Pros can easily recalibrate them.
